Overview
Master Perspective and Depth of Field
The Canon TS-E 90mm f/2.8 Tilt-Shift Lens is designed for precision and control, allowing you to manipulate perspective and depth of field. Ideal for architecture, landscape, and portrait photography, this lens delivers exceptional image quality and creative possibilities.
Specifications:
- Mount: EF-Mount Lens/Full-Frame Format
- Aperture Range: f/2.8 to f/32
- Coating: Super Spectra Coating
- Optical System: Gaussian-Type
- Tilt: Maximum Tilt +/- 8°
- Shift: Maximum Shift +/- 11mm
- Rotation: Mount Rotation +/- 90°
Included Accessories:
- 58mm 3 Piece Filter Kit
- Lens Cap Keeper
- Cleaning Kit

What does "Tilt-Shift" mean for this lens?
"Tilt-Shift" refers to the lens's ability to manipulate perspective and focus planes, allowing for effects like correcting converging lines in architecture or creating miniature-like effects.
